It was a commonplace of criticism in the 1960s that a strict application of symmetry allowed a painter point to the of the canvas and, in so doing, to invoke the internal structure of the picture-object. Thus pointing to the center was made to serve as one of the many blocks in that intricately constructed arch by which the criticism of the last decade sought to connect art to ethics through the aesthetics of acknowledgement. But what does it mean to point to the of a t.v. screen?
